Stories we're following this morning at Progress Texas:

After yesterday's allowance of SB-4 to take effect by the U.S. Supreme Court in returning the case to the 5th Circuit of Appeals, the 5th Circuit renews the hold- as of this morning, it's blocked: https://www.nytimes.com/live/2024/03/19/us/texas-immigration-supreme-court

The Texas Permanent School Fund has yanked over 8 billion of your tax dollars from the investment company Blackrock over that company's environmental, social and governance (ESG) policies: https://www.statesman.com/story/news/politics/state/2024/03/20/esg-blackrock-texas-permanent-school-fund-withdraws-investment/73028870007/

A University of Houston survey finds that President Biden is lagging behind Donald Trump among Texas Latino voters: https://www.houstonchronicle.com/politics/election/2024/article/texas-latinos-prefer-trump-biden-matchup-uh-poll-18642473.php

Governor Abbott and House Speaker Dade Phelan hung out publicly yesterday in Dallas - is that weird? https://www.texastribune.org/2024/03/19/greg-abbott-dade-phelan-primary/
